Parallel Database for OLTP and OLAP
Just A
Survey article on materials in parallel database products and
Technologies for OLTP/OLAP applications. It mainly covers major
Commercial/academic efforts on developing parallel DBMS to solve the
Ever growing large amount of relational data processing problem.
Part I–parallel DBMSs
1.1 Parallel Database for OLAP (SHARED-NOTHING/MPP)
TeraData
–teradata Home
–teradata dbc/1012 Paper
–NCR Teradata VS Oracle Exadata (Teradata ' s perspective)
Vertica
– Vertica Home
, Haven original Project:c-strore
Paraccel
–paraccel Home
–mpp Based Architecture
–columnar Based Storage
–flash Based Storage
DATAllegro (now MS Madison)
–design Choices in MPP Data warehousing lessons from DATAllegro V3
–microsoft SQL Server Parallel Data Warehousing
Netezza
–netezza Home
–acquired by IBM
–hadoop & Netezza:synergy in Data Analytics (Part 1, part 2)
–netezza Twinfin VS Oracle Exadata (EBook, Blog, Netezza ' s perspective)
Greenplum:
–greenplum Home
–combined:postgresql/zfs/mapreduce
–acquired by EMC
Oracle ExaData:
–exadata Home (Technical overview, white Paper)
>>–OLTP & OLAP Hybrid Orientation
>>–1 * RAC + N * Exadata Cells (Storage Node) + Infiniband Network
>>–exadata Cell:flash Cache + Disk Array + Data Filtering Logic (partial SQL execution)
–oracle Exadata VS Netezza TwinFin (Oracle Engineer ' s perspective)
IBM DB2 Data Partitioning Feature (can work with both OLAP/OLTP)
–formerly known as DB2 Parallel Edition (an shorter overview)
–DB2 at a glance–data partitioning Feature
–simulating massively Parallel Database processing on Linux
Asterdata:
–supercharging Analytics with Sql-mapreduce
–aster Data brings applications inside an MPP Database
Misc Articles:
–what ' s MPP?
–comparison of Oracle to IBM DB2 UDB and NCR Teradata for Data warehousing
–SMP or MPP for Data Warehouse
–dividing The data warehousing work among MPP Nodes
–sans vs. DAS in MPP data warehousing
–three ways Oracle or Microsoft could go MPP
1.2 Parallel Database for OLTP (SHARED-DISK/SMP)
Oracle Real Application Cluster
–oracle RAC Concepts
–oracle Parallel Database Server Concepts
–oracle RAC case Study on 16-node Linux Cluster
IBM DB2 for z/OS (with Sysplex technology)
–share Disk and Share nothing for IBM DB2
–what ' s DB2 Data sharing?
IBM DB2 for LUW (with PureScale technology)
–IBM DB2 purescale:the Next Big Thing or a solution looking for a problem?
–what is DB2 PureScale?
–DB2 pureScale Scalability (section 1, section 2)
Part ii–academic Readings
2.1 Overview
1). Parallel database system:the Future of the high Performance database processing
2). Survey of Architecture of Parallel Database System
3). The case is Shared nothing
4). Much Ado about Shared-nothing
2.2 The System
1). xps:a High Performance Parallel Database Server
2). The Design of Xprs
3). Prototyping Buuba, H high Parallel Database System
4). The Gamma Database machine Project
5). NonStop SQL, A distributed, high-performance, high-availability implementation of SQL
6). Parallel Query processing in Shared Disk Database System
7). Architecture of SDC, the Super Database computer
2.3 Commercial System
1). A Study of a Parallel Database machine and its performance–the ncr/teradata dbc/1012
2). A practical implementation of the Database Machine–teradata dbc/1012
3). DB2 Parallel Edition
4). Parallel SQL execution in Oracle 10g
6). GKFX cache–the Future of Parallel Database
7). Cache fusion:extending shared-disk Clusters with Shared Caches
Tags Database Parallel
Parallel Database for OLTP and OLAP